Decrease of γ-ray-induced Mutations by Visible Light in Drosophila

Abstract

The effects of visible light post-treatment on the spectrum and frequencies of γ-ray-induced mutations at five specific loci and of macrodeletions of the X chromosome in post-meiotic male germ cells in mutant c(3)G17 of Drosophila melanogaster were studied. It was found that post-treatment by light decreased the yield of chromosome rearrangements to the extent of 1·5 to 2 times, but not that of point mutations.
